Abstract

The following logging technologies are known today: logging in the form of trees, whips, assortments and wood chips. The most common are logging in the form of whips and assortments. When logging in the form of whips or trees, a skidder is used, which carries out transportation of felled whips or trees to a loading dock. Blockless skidding machines equipped with technological equipment in the form of a manipulator with a gripper and a conic clamping device are widely used in the Russian forest industry. In the process of moving trees into a conical clamping device, as well as in the process of skidding, interaction forces arise between the grip and the tree, which must be taken into account when designing technological equipment for skidding machines. Due to the large variety of trees, it is also necessary to take into account the mass and geometric characteristics of trees. The article publishes the methodology and results of the study of the influence of breed and category of trees on the geometric characteristics of the capture skidder.
